Duke Hudson Released By WWE In January
WWE released Duke Hudson in January. Fightful confirmed the news on February 3. Fightful Select's Sean Ross Sapp has learned that NXT talent Duke Hudson is no longer with WWE after being released. We're told the move actually happened in January.
